10篇文章 · 4457字 · 1人关注
1、排序与查找的关系 排序是查找的前提。 排序时,要考虑时间、空间、稳定性。 2、插入排序 3、选择排序 4、归并排序 5、快速排序 先找到某一...
一、定义 有且只有1个称为根的节点;有若干个互不相交的子树,这些子树本身也是一棵树。 树由节点和边(指针域)组成。每个节点只有一个父节点,但可以...
一、定义 一个函数自己直接或间接调用自己。递归是用栈来实现的。 例1:死递归:内部不停地压栈、出栈,但是找不到出口。 例2:不同函数之间的相互调...
一、定义 一种可以实现“先进先出”的存储结构。 二、分类 1、链式队列:用链表实现。 2、静态队列:用数组实现。 静态队列通常都必须是循环队列。...
1、栈 2、OJ题:单词逆序(错误)
一、定义 一种可以实现“先进后出”的存储结构。类似“箱子”。 二、分类 静态栈:数组形式。 动态栈:链表形式。 三、算法 出栈 入栈(压栈) 例...
1、数据结构的定义 我们如何把现实中大量而复杂的问题,以特定的数据类型和特定的存储结构保存到主存储器(内存)中。以及在此基础上为实现某个功能而执...
一、链表的定义 1、定义 (1)n个结点离散分配(2)彼此通过指针相连(3)每个结点只有1个前驱结点,每个结点只有1个后续结点。首结点没有前驱结...
文集作者